oxycodone Acute severe disabling pain unresponsive to non-opioid analgesics for short-term use (2–3 days) in patients with severe disabling pain. Jul 2019 Recommended with restriction none received
oxycodone, tramadol, codeine, hydromorphone, morphine, tapentadol, buprenorphine, fentanyl Short-term relief of acute severe pain unresponsive to non-opioid analgesics; management of chronic severe pain in cancer and palliative care settings. Dec 2019 Recommended with restriction no section in document
